Aspose.Diagram for Python via .NET
API Python para gerar, editar e converter diagramas do Visio
A API Python de processamento de ficheiros do Visio permite trabalhar com ficheiros Microsoft Visio (VSD, VSS, VDW, VST, VSDX, VSSX, VSTX, VSTM) de forma programática.
No mundo atual, orientado por dados, a visualização de informação complexa é essencial para uma comunicação eficaz. Os diagramas desempenham um papel crucial na transmissão de ideias, processos e relações entre elementos de dados. O Python, sendo uma linguagem de programação versátil e popular, possui uma vasta gama de ferramentas e bibliotecas para facilitar a visualização dos dados. Uma dessas soluções poderosas é a API Aspose.Diagram, que permite aos programadores criar, manipular e exportar diagramas profissionais do Visio de forma integrada. A API inclui suporte para alguns formatos de ficheiro populares, como VSD, VSS, VDW, VST, VSDX, VSSX, VSTX, VSDM, VSTM e muitos mais.
Aspose.Diagram for Python via .NET torna mais fácil para os programadores Python utilizarem todo o poder do a API Aspose.Diagram a partir de dentro das suas aplicações Python. É uma biblioteca rica em funcionalidades que permite aos programadores de software trabalhar com ficheiros Microsoft Visio de forma programática. A biblioteca serve como um wrapper para a versão . NET da API, tornando-a acessível e fácil de utilizar para os programadores Python. A API suporta uma vasta gama de elementos de diagrama do Visio, incluindo formas, conectores, texto, camadas, estilos e muito mais. A API permite aos utilizadores ler, criar, modificar e converter diagramas do Visio em vários formatos de ficheiro.
A API Aspose.Diagram para Python via .NET abre um mundo de possibilidades para os programadores que procuram automatizar a geração e manipulação de diagramas Visio. A API suporta todos os formatos do Microsoft Visio, garantindo que os diagramas gerados mantêm a mais alta qualidade e fidelidade. Os utilizadores podem criar, modificar ou remover elementos do diagrama de forma programática, proporcionando um controlo total sobre a estrutura e o conteúdo do diagrama. A API permite exportar diagramas para vários formatos, incluindo PDF, formatos de imagem (PNG, JPEG, BMP), HTML, XML, XAML e outros formatos de ficheiro populares. Quer esteja a criar ferramentas de reporting, aplicações de visualização de dados ou simplesmente a precisar de automatizar a geração de diagramas, a API Aspose.Diagram revela-se uma adição valiosa ao seu kit de ferramentas de desenvolvimento Python.
Introdução à API Aspose.Diagram para Python via .NET
A forma recomendada de instalar o Aspose.Diagram para Python via .NET é utilizando o pypi. Utilize o seguinte comando para uma instalação sem problemas.
Instalar a API Aspose.Diagram para Python via .NET via pypi
$ pip install aspose-diagram-python
Também pode descarregá-lo diretamente da página do produto Aspose.Geração de diagramas do Visio através da API Python
Aspose.Diagram para Python via .NET fornece funcionalidade completa para a criação e modificação de diagramas Visio dentro de aplicações Python. Utilizando a API, os programadores de software podem criar novos diagramas a partir do zero ou modificar os existentes sem esforço, com apenas algumas linhas de código. Pode adicionar formas, conectores, texto e outros elementos para criar diagramas visualmente apelativos e informativos. O exemplo seguinte demonstra como os programadores de software podem criar um novo diagrama de raiz e guardar o ficheiro dentro de aplicações Python.
Como criar um novo ficheiro Visio através da API Python?
import aspose.diagram
from aspose.diagram import *
#// Initialize a Diagram class
diagram = Diagram()
#// Save diagram in the VSDX format
diagram.save("CreateNewVisio_out.vsdx", SaveFileFormat.VSDX)
Exportar diagramas do Visio para outros formatos via Python
O Aspose.Diagram para Python via .NET incluiu uma funcionalidade muito poderosa para converter o Visio Diagram para outros formatos de ficheiro de suporte com apenas algumas linhas de código Python. A API suporta a conversão de diagramas do Visio para vários outros formatos de ficheiro, como PDF, XPS HTML, EMF, SWF, XAML, JPEG, PNG, BMP, TIFF, SVG, EMF e muitos mais. Esta funcionalidade é particularmente útil quando precisa de partilhar diagramas em diferentes plataformas ou incorporá-los em aplicações web. O exemplo seguinte demonstra como os programadores de software podem exportar desenhos do Microsoft Visio para PDF utilizando comandos Python.
Como exportar desenhos do Microsoft Visio para PDF utilizando a API Python?
import aspose.diagram
from aspose.diagram import *
#// Initialize a Diagram class
diagram = Diagram(os.path.join(sourceDir, "Drawing1.vsdx"))
#// Save diagram in the pdf format
diagram.save("Visio_out.pdf", SaveFileFormat.PDF)
Renderização do diagrama do Visio dentro da API Python
Aspose.Diagram para Python via .NET facilita aos programadores de software o carregamento e a renderização de diagramas do Visio dentro das suas aplicações Python. A API permite a renderização de diagramas de alta qualidade, garantindo que a saída gerada mantém a aparência e o layout originais do diagrama de origem. Isto é essencial quando se geram diagramas para apresentações ou relatórios. A API suporta todos os formatos do Microsoft Visio, garantindo que os diagramas gerados mantêm a mais alta qualidade e fidelidade. Além disso, suporta a renderização de páginas em imagens vetoriais (EMF), imagens raster (PNG, JPEG, TIFF multipáginas, GIF) e PDF com alta fidelidade.
Extração de dados de diagramas do Visio através de API Python
Aspose.Diagram para Python via API .NET inclui suporte completo para extração de dados de diagramas Visio dentro de aplicações Python. A biblioteca permite extrair texto, imagens e outros dados de diagramas, facilitando a análise e o processamento do conteúdo do diagrama. Esta funcionalidade é valiosa para aplicações que exigem mineração de dados ou business intelligence.